Grilled Garlic Green Beans

These grilled garlic green beans are a quick, flavorful side dish made with simple ingredients like olive oil, fresh garlic, and lemon juice. Lightly charred and topped with freshly grated Parmesan, they’re crisp, savory, and perfect for any meal.

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 6

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z fresh green beans (trimmed, cut, and washed)

  • 4 garlic cloves (minced)

  • 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

  • ¼ teaspoon garlic powder

  • ½ teaspoon salt

  • ¼ teaspoon freshly ground pepper

  • Freshly grated Parmesan cheese (to taste)

Instructions

  • Trim the ends of the green beans and rinse them thoroughly.

  • In a large sealable plastic bag or container, combine green beans, olive oil, garlic, lemon juice, garlic powder, salt, and pepper. Mix well to coat. Let marinate for 10 minutes.

  • Preheat grill to medium-high heat (375°F–400°F).

  • Transfer green beans to a grill basket and place on the grill. Close the lid and cook for 3–5 minutes.

  • Open the lid and turn beans frequently until crisp and slightly charred, about 7–10 more minutes.

  • Remove from the grill, place in a bowl, top with grated Parmesan, and serve immediately.

Notes

  • For a dairy-free option, omit Parmesan or use a vegan substitute.

  • Optional: Add chili flakes for extra heat.

  • Oven alternative: Roast at 400°F for 15–20 minutes, flipping once.
